Unlocking Efficiency: Energy Management Automation for Large Enterprises
Large enterprises confront a complex challenge in managing their immense energy usage. This can lead to significant monetary burdens and environmental impact. Implementing an automated energy management system offers a robust solution to optimize resources usage and achieve substantial expense savings. By leveraging cutting-edge technologies, these systems can track energy patterns across the enterprise in real time, identifying areas for optimization. This insights empowers enterprises to make tactical decisions regarding energy allocation, minimizing waste and optimizing efficiency.
Furthermore, automated systems can connect with building automation systems to automatically adjust energy usage based on real-time demands. This proactive approach not only minimizes operational costs but also encourages a more eco-friendly operational model.
Reducing Energy Demands: A Guide to Large Business Energy Efficiency
Large businesses consume significant volumes of energy, impacting both their operational bottom line. Integrating effective energy efficiency measures can significantly reduce energy consumption and costs, leading to boosted sustainability. A well-structured energy efficiency program should include a multifaceted approach that targets various aspects of the business.
Initiate by conducting a comprehensive energy audit to reveal areas of high energy consumption. This assessment will provide valuable information to inform your energy efficiency initiatives. Once potential savings opportunities are recognized, prioritize deploying cost-effective solutions such as upgrading to low-energy lighting, optimizing HVAC systems, and reducing standby power consumption.
Moreover, invest in employee training programs to increase awareness about energy conservation practices. Encourage employees to engage in energy-saving efforts through reward programs and create a culture of energy responsibility. By consistently tracking energy consumption and adjusting your initiatives accordingly, you can achieve sustainable energy efficiency improvements over time.
Power Optimization: Implementing Automated Energy Savings in Large Corporations
Large corporations face increasing pressure to reduce their environmental impact and maximize energy consumption. Implementing automated power saving solutions can be a key strategy to achieve these goals. By leveraging smart technologies and data analytics, companies can identify areas of inefficiency and implement targeted measures to conserve energy.
Automated systems can monitor real-time energy usage patterns and adjust lighting, HVAC, and other systems accordingly. For example, sensors can detect unoccupied spaces and automatically dim lighting levels. Additionally, predictive analytics can forecast energy demand based on historical data and weather forecasts, allowing for proactive adjustments to optimize energy distribution.
The benefits of power optimization extend beyond environmental sustainability. By reducing energy consumption, corporations can also lower operating costs and improve their financial performance. Furthermore, implementing sustainable practices can enhance a company's reputation among consumers and stakeholders who are increasingly prioritizing environmentally responsible businesses.

The Future of Energy: Automated Solutions for Large Business Sustainability
Large corporations are increasingly understanding the importance of embracing sustainable practices. To achieve this goal, a shift towards automated energy solutions is continuously developing.
Automation offers a compelling means to optimize energy efficiency in large-scale operations. By harnessing data analytics, machine learning, and smart sensors, businesses can analyze energy usage in real time, identifying areas for enhancement.
Furthermore, automated systems can execute pre-programmed responses to adjust energy demand based on factors such as time of day, weather projections, and occupancy levels. This dynamic approach allows businesses to reduce their energy impact while maintaining optimal operational performance.
Adopting automated energy solutions can result a range of benefits for large businesses, including cost savings, enhanced productivity, and a renewed focus to sustainability.
